Category Explanation: The purpose of this Annual Program Statement (APS) is to disseminate information about USAID/Philippines' initiative to improve "Expanding participation of Persons with Disability in Development Programming". This APS is designed to solicit applications for funding from prospective partners to include people with disabilities (PWDs) into development programming or to work with disabled peoples organizations (DPOs) for better understanding and inclusion.

Additional Information on Eligibility
USAID/Philippines is seeking innovative applications from qualified non-governmental organizations capable of providing assistance to promote the inclusion of PWDs in development cooperation, to find solutions to break down existing as well as potential barriers and to ensure full inclusion of people with disabilities in USAID activities and programs.
Grant Description
USAID is providing approximately $2,000,000 worldwide in FY 2009 ESF Funds for projects that address the program objectives under this APS. Concept papers submitted by USAID/Philippines will compete on a global basis for funding. The funds should be used to support projects and programs that will increase the participation of people with disabilities within the programs and strategies of USAID/Philippines. Programs and activities that could be adapted to better expand participation of people with disabilities could include, but is not limited to, programs in education, health, government, civil society building, rule of law, HIV/AIDS, and employment opportunities. In addition, concept papers that would help facilitate the inclusion of people with disabilities into USAID program and activities such as capacity building programs for DPOs, disability awareness raising activities, conducting disability assessments and technical assistance to develop disability strategic plans could also be considered.
